Foreword by Seattle Seahawks quarterback Russell WilsonFrom a top mental conditioning coach—"the world’s best brain trainer” (Sports Illustrated)—who has transformed the lives and careers of elite athletes, business leaders, and military personnel, battle-tested strategies that will give you tools to manage and overcome negativity and achieve any goal.He knows how to win. More, he knows the many ways-subtle, brutal, often self-inflicted-we lose. As the most trusted mental coach in the world of sports, Trevor Moawad has worked with many of the most dominant athletes and the savviest coaches. From Nick Saban and Kirby Smart to Russell Wilson, they all look to Moawad for help finding or keeping or regaining their com­petitive edge. (As do countless business leaders and members of special forces.) Now, at last, Moawad shares his unique leadership philosophy with the general public. He lays out lessons he's derived from his greatest career successes as well as personal setbacks, the game-changing wisdom he's earned as the go-to whisperer for elite performers on fields of play and among men and women headed to the battlefield. Moawad's motivational approach is elegant but refreshingly simple: He replaces hardwired negativity, the kind of defeatist mindset that's nearly everybody's default, with what he calls "neutral thinking." His own special innovation, it's a nonjudg­mental, nonreactive way of coolly assessing problems and analyzing crises, a performance psychology tool that offers luminous clarity and su­preme calm in the critical moments before taking decisive action. Not only can this framework of neutral thinking raise your performance level—it can help you overcome negativity and transform your overall life. And it all starts, Moawad says, with letting go. Past failures, past losses—let them go. "The past isn't predic­tive. If you can absorb and embrace that belief, everything changes. You'll instantly feel more calm. And the athlete-or employee or parent or spouse-who's more calm is also more aware, and more times than not ... will win."This powerful guide to elite performance delivers a playbook of battle-tested strategies to help you win:Neutral Thinking: Learn the author’s special innovation, a nonjudgmental, nonreactive way to coolly assess problems and find luminous clarity in critical moments.Mental Conditioning: Discover the techniques used by the world’s most dominant athletes, savviest coaches like Nick Saban, and elite special forces to gain a competitive edge.A Proven Framework for Success: Move past a defeatist mindset by understanding why "the past isn't predictive" and how letting go of past failures can unlock your potential.Actionable Strategies: Replace hardwired negativity with a simple, elegant approach that can not only raise your performance level but transform your overall life.
